1. Artificial Intelligence and Machine Learning

Artificial Intelligence (AI) and Machine Learning (ML) are revolutionizing the software development industry. AI and ML algorithms enable computers to learn from data and make intelligent decisions without explicit programming. They have applications in various domains, including natural language processing, computer vision, data analysis, and predictive modeling. The implications of AI and ML in software development are vast, ranging from automating repetitive tasks to creating personalized user experiences.

2. Internet of Things (IoT)

The Internet of Things (IoT) refers to the network of interconnected physical devices, vehicles, appliances, and other objects embedded with sensors, software, and connectivity. IoT has gained significant traction in recent years, and software developers play a crucial role in developing IoT applications. The implications of IoT in software development include creating innovative solutions for smart homes, optimizing industrial processes, and enabling the collection and analysis of real-time data for informed decision-making.

3. Cloud Computing

Cloud computing has transformed the way software is developed, deployed, and maintained. Instead of relying on local infrastructure, cloud computing allows software developers to leverage scalable and flexible cloud services. This trend has implications for software development, such as reducing infrastructure costs, improving collaboration among development teams, and enabling rapid deployment and scalability of applications.

4. DevOps and Agile Practices

DevOps and Agile practices have become increasingly popular in software development. DevOps emphasizes collaboration, communication, and integration between software developers and IT operations, enabling faster deployment and continuous delivery. Agile practices, such as Scrum and Kanban, promote iterative development, close collaboration with stakeholders, and adaptability to changing requirements. These trends have implications for improving development cycles, enhancing product quality, and increasing customer satisfaction.

5. Low-Code/No-Code Development

Low-code/no-code development platforms have emerged as a solution to simplify the software development process. These platforms allow developers to create applications with minimal hand-coding, relying on visual interfaces and pre-built components. The implications of low-code/no-code development include accelerating development cycles, enabling citizen developers to participate in the development process, and increasing productivity by reducing the need for extensive coding knowledge.

6. Blockchain Technology

Blockchain technology, initially popularized by cryptocurrencies like Bitcoin, has found applications beyond finance. Blockchain offers decentralized, secure, and transparent transactional systems. In software development, blockchain has implications for developing secure and tamper-proof applications, such as supply chain management, voting systems, and digital identity verification.

7. Progressive Web Applications (PWAs)

Progressive Web Applications (PWAs) combine the best features of web and mobile applications. PWAs are web-based applications that can be installed on users' devices and provide a native-like experience. They offer offline capabilities, push notifications, and improved performance. The implications of PWAs include cross-platform development, reducing development costs, and enhancing user engagement.
